It was a call from Darin. His primary reason for calling was to discuss business matters. As for what was going on between Max and Felicia, he had no intention of asking further, knowing there was nothing more he could do.
Just yesterday, he had asked his father about Felicia's current situation and finally learned about her pregnancy. No wonder she looked like she had lost weight again. Last night, he had truly wanted to storm over to Max and beat him to a pulp. But since Felicia hadn't planned on telling Max, he could only respect her wishes.
Now, as he spoke with Max, Darin had to act as though he knew nothing. However, Max could clearly sense that something was off with Darin's attitude. Every word Darin spoke carried a barbed hostility.
"What exactly is your problem today?" Max asked, frowning.
"If I actually had a problem, do you really think I'd be talking to you this nicely?" Darin retorted.
"If you have something to say, just say it. Stop beating around the bush," Max demanded.
"That's all." Darin didn't want to waste another word on him and hung up directly.
Listening to the dial tone, Max's expression instantly darkened. He looked visibly irritated. Suddenly, he picked up his phone, tapped Felicia's contact, and hit dial. But after only two seconds of ringing, he abruptly ended the call and tossed his phone aside.
Back at home, Felicia let Ava know her plans. Right now, she was treated with the delicacy of a rare artifact in the house. Ava didn't try to stop her. Attending an academic lecture to learn a few things was harmless, and more importantly, Felicia had been looking much healthier lately.
"Felicia, over here," Jeremy called.
Felicia turned, lowered her phone, and walked toward him. After a brief exchange of greetings, they headed toward the academic building.
The symposium had attracted numerous industry heavyweights, though Jeremy undoubtedly stood out as the most exceptional among them. Quite a few people recognized Felicia and came over to chat. She spent the entire event listening and taking notes, offering no opinions of her own. The conference was scheduled to last for three days.
Over the course of the day, Felicia took extensive notes, jotting down questions she could discuss privately with Jeremy later. It was a fulfilling day, and the time flew by. However, she ended up missing Anne's school dismissal time. She had called Dean in advance, asking him to pick Anne up and bring her over to Capital College.
